The most likely problem is a corrupt exe header/structure. Try redownloading, hopefully, from a different site. Or change your download manager.
The next likely problem is registry. Clean up your registry and try again.
The other possiblities are that you have a virus (only if all the exes refuse to start) or the exe is for a 64bit system.
